From c2ebcbb89bea719418fc3f896ae3de4302acaf6d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Steven Date: Tue, 30 May 2017 10:35:51 -0700 Subject: memif: multi-queues support - Add rx-queues and tx-queues option to the create memif CLI - Add vlib_worker_thread_barrier_sync () to memif_conn_fd_read_ready () as the latter function may disconnect the ring and clean up the shared memory. - On transmit, write the rid (queue number) to the socket. - On receive, read the rid and trigger the interrupt for the corresponding thread.
